现象:
当我们把 Taro 项目作为原生微信小程序一个完整分包时,Taro项目里分包的样式丢失,示意图如下:

原因:

在node_modules/@tarojs/plugin-indie/dist/index.js文件里,限制了只有pages目录下会被引入app.wxss,导致Taro 其他分包 没有引入 app.wxss,最后导致样式丢失。

解决办法
1.手动新增分包目录

2.通过插件参数:pathStyleImportWithCustomRule
【原来这么简单,emmm…粗心大意没看readme,导致研究了半天】

结果:
完美

补充:
把 Taro 项目作为一个完整分包


















